Business Support Program Manager

Organization: Greater Iowa City, Inc.

 

OVERVIEW

Greater Iowa City, Inc. (Greater IC) is a network of business and community leaders working to support business, invest in strategic initiatives, and advocate for an economically resilient Johnson County. We are seeking a Business Support Program Manager to oversee and drive programs that support local business and workforce needs.

 

The Business Support Program Manager will play a pivotal role in driving our mission to enhance the economic vitality and overall well-being of our business and entrepreneurial community. This individual will be responsible for designing, implementing, and managing a diverse range of programs and initiatives aimed at promoting economic growth, workforce needs, fostering engagement, and addressing business challenges.  

 

GENERAL RESPONSIBILITIES

1. Program / Initiative Development: Lead the conceptualization, design, and implementation of business support programs / initiatives aligned with organizational goals and business, workforce and entrepreneurial needs. This includes:

 

  • Developing comprehensive program plans, including goals, objectives, budget, activities, and timelines. 
  • Collaborating with internal and external partners to leverage resources and expertise in program design and implementation. 
  • Ensuring that programs are inclusive, culturally responsive, and tailored to the unique needs and assets of the business and entrepreneurial community. 
  • Continuously evaluate and adapt programs based on feedback, data analysis, and changing business dynamics. 

 

2. Stakeholder Engagement: Build and maintain strong relationships with stakeholders, including business leaders, university partners, business organizations, and local government officials to foster collaboration and support for programs / initiatives.

 

3. Project Management: Oversee program implementation, including budget management, timeline adherence, resource allocation, and performance monitoring in collaboration with Greater IC leadership.

 

Initial Program Responsibilities:

1. Business Resource Center 

 

  • Oversee the development and daily operations of a centralized hub for business support services 
  • Curate and maintain resources including guides, toolkits, and referral networks 
  • Ensure accessibility and relevance for businesses of all sizes and sectors 
  • Coordinate with local service providers to offer workshops, consultations, and technical assistance 

2. Entrepreneurial Support 

 

  • Design and manage programs that support startups and small businesses, like 1 Million Cups. 
  • Provide technical assistance, mentorship, and access to capital resources 
  • Partner with local incubators, accelerators, conferences like EntreFest, and universities 
  • Track outcomes and adjust programming to meet evolving needs 

 

3. Coworking and Entrepreneurial Space Management 

 

  • Manage Co-Working and 808 member communications and community building activities and delegate to the office manager, where appropriate, for facilities requests and rentals, invoicing, and maintenance issues.  

 

Other Responsibilities:

Business Support Innovation Council: Take lead in agenda and content development to support this quarterly meeting of industry leaders. This effort corresponds with a newsletter and engagement with Council members that helps inform all stakeholders of the efforts of business support and workforce programs.  Conversations within this council may lead to emerging programs.

 

Qualifications:

 

  • Bachelor's degree in business, economics, public administration, urban planning, public policy, business administration, or related field. 
  • Experience and progressive opportunities in educational roles in community development, business support, workforce or a related field, with a proven track record of program management and stakeholder engagement. 
  • Strong understanding of business support principles, community development strategies, and social impact measurement. 
  • Experience in data analysis and other community and business support data tools. 
  • Excellent communication skills, including the ability to effectively communicate complex ideas to diverse audiences through written reports, presentations, and public speaking engagements. 
  • Demonstrated ability to build and maintain relationships with a wide range of stakeholders, including government agencies, community organizations, businesses, and residents. 
  • Commitment to inclusive programming. 

 

POSITION DETAILS

This is an exempt, full-time, benefits eligible position. Work is performed in-person at the Greater Iowa City, Inc. office at the MERGE co-working location in downtown Iowa City, 136 S Dubuque St. Work hours are primarily 8:30-5:00 PM, Monday-Friday, but may require occasional early morning, late afternoon, or weekend hours to accommodate meetings/events. Johnson County residence is required for emergency and facility access. A valid driver’s license and access to transportation is required.  

 

Greater IC provides competitive benefits including health/dental insurance, short-term/long-term/life insurance; retirement plan; parking PTO and paid holidays, cell/vehicle/wellness reimbursement plan. 

Greater IC is an EEO employer.
